When searching for a 5x5 unit in the Tokio area, prioritize security and accessibility. Look for facilities with features like 24/7 surveillance, gated access, and well-lit premises to ensure your belongings are safe. Since Tokio is a smaller community, you might explore options in surrounding towns like Devils Lake or Minnewaukan, which often offer competitive rates and flexible leases. Measure your items beforehand to ensure they fit; a 5x5 unit typically holds contents like a small mattress set, several boxes, or furniture pieces like chairs and a dresser. By stacking boxes vertically and using shelving, you can maximize the space efficiently.
